Skip to content

Instantly share code, notes, and snippets.

Show Gist options
  • Save osscontributor/ad31d8c902b450a09567cf87b01ad4ae to your computer and use it in GitHub Desktop.
Save osscontributor/ad31d8c902b450a09567cf87b01ad4ae to your computer and use it in GitHub Desktop.
demonstration $ git clone git@github.com:solaechea/SampleMicronautClientApp.git
Cloning into 'SampleMicronautClientApp'...
remote: Enumerating objects: 109, done.
remote: Counting objects: 100% (109/109), done.
remote: Compressing objects: 100% (79/79), done.
remote: Total 109 (delta 13), reused 109 (delta 13), pack-reused 0
Receiving objects: 100% (109/109), 800.58 KiB | 3.79 MiB/s, done.
Resolving deltas: 100% (13/13), done.
demonstration $
demonstration $ cd SampleMicronautClientApp
SampleMicronautClientApp (main)$
SampleMicronautClientApp (main)$ git log
commit 0b3e5244822f1cda6f1bfd424c5dfc0c06711085 (HEAD -> main, origin/main, origin/HEAD)
Author: Samuel Olaechea <samuel.olaechea@gmail.com>
Date: Wed Apr 13 14:43:06 2022 -0400
Init
SampleMicronautClientApp (main)$ ./gradlew bootRun
> Task :bootRun
Grails application running at http://localhost:8080 in environment: development
<===========--> 85% EXECUTING [20s]
> :bootRun
~ $ http :8080/
HTTP/1.1 200
Connection: keep-alive
Content-Type: application/json;charset=UTF-8
Date: Thu, 14 Apr 2022 01:20:47 GMT
Keep-Alive: timeout=60
Transfer-Encoding: chunked
Vary: Origin
Vary: Access-Control-Request-Method
Vary: Access-Control-Request-Headers
[
{
"description": "A profile for creating Grails applications with Angular 5+",
"features": [
{
"defaultFeature": false,
"description": "Adds Spring Security REST to the project",
"name": "security",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for Markup Views to the project",
"name": "markup-views",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Asset Pipeline to a Grails project",
"name": "as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ds RxGORM for MongoDB to the project",
"name": "rx-m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for JSON Views to the project",
"name": "json-views",
"required": true
},
{
"defaultFeature": true,
"description": "Adds GORM for Hibernate 5 to the project",
"name": "hibernate5",
"required": false
},
{
"defaultFeature": false,
"description": "Adds LESS Transpiler Asset Pipeline to a Grails project",
"name": "less-as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for GSP to the project",
"name": "gsp",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for MongoDB to the project",
"name": "m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for Neo4j to the project",
"name": "neo4j",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Geb 2, WebDriver 3.x and Webdriver binaries Gradle Plugin dependencies to run functional tests.",
"name": "geb2",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for the Grails EventBus abstraction",
"name": "events",
"required": false
}
],
"name": "angular",
"version": "8.0.1"
},
{
"description": "A profile for creating a Grails application with a React frontend",
"features": [
{
"defaultFeature": false,
"description": "Adds Spring Security REST to the project",
"name": "security",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for Markup Views to the project",
"name": "markup-views",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Asset Pipeline to a Grails project",
"name": "as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ds RxGORM for MongoDB to the project",
"name": "rx-m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for JSON Views to the project",
"name": "json-views",
"required": true
},
{
"defaultFeature": true,
"description": "Adds GORM for Hibernate 5 to the project",
"name": "hibernate5",
"required": false
},
{
"defaultFeature": false,
"description": "Adds LESS Transpiler Asset Pipeline to a Grails project",
"name": "less-as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for GSP to the project",
"name": "gsp",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for MongoDB to the project",
"name": "m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for Neo4j to the project",
"name": "neo4j",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Geb 2, WebDriver 3.x and Webdriver binaries Gradle Plugin dependencies to run functional tests.",
"name": "geb2",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for the Grails EventBus abstraction",
"name": "events",
"required": false
}
],
"name": "react",
"version": "5.0.0"
},
{
"description": "Profile for REST API applications",
"features": [
{
"defaultFeature": false,
"description": "Adds Spring Security REST to the project",
"name": "security",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for Markup Views to the project",
"name": "markup-views",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Asset Pipeline to a Grails project",
"name": "as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ds RxGORM for MongoDB to the project",
"name": "rx-m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for JSON Views to the project",
"name": "json-views",
"required": true
},
{
"defaultFeature": true,
"description": "Adds GORM for Hibernate 5 to the project",
"name": "hibernate5",
"required": false
},
{
"defaultFeature": false,
"description": "Adds LESS Transpiler Asset Pipeline to a Grails project",
"name": "less-as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for GSP to the project",
"name": "gsp",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for MongoDB to the project",
"name": "m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for Neo4j to the project",
"name": "neo4j",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Geb 2, WebDriver 3.x and Webdriver binaries Gradle Plugin dependencies to run functional tests.",
"name": "geb2",
"required": false
},
{
"defaultFeature": true,
"description": "Adds support for the Grails EventBus abstraction",
"name": "events",
"required": false
}
],
"name": "rest-api",
"version": "5.0.1"
},
{
"description": "A profile for creating Grails applications with a Vue.js frontend",
"features": [
{
"defaultFeature": false,
"description": "Adds Spring Security REST to the project",
"name": "security",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for Markup Views to the project",
"name": "markup-views",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Asset Pipeline to a Grails project",
"name": "as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ds RxGORM for MongoDB to the project",
"name": "rx-m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for JSON Views to the project",
"name": "json-views",
"required": true
},
{
"defaultFeature": true,
"description": "Adds GORM for Hibernate 5 to the project",
"name": "hibernate5",
"required": false
},
{
"defaultFeature": false,
"description": "Adds LESS Transpiler Asset Pipeline to a Grails project",
"name": "less-as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for GSP to the project",
"name": "gsp",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for MongoDB to the project",
"name": "m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for Neo4j to the project",
"name": "neo4j",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Geb 2, WebDriver 3.x and Webdriver binaries Gradle Plugin dependencies to run functional tests.",
"name": "geb2",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for the Grails EventBus abstraction",
"name": "events",
"required": false
}
],
"name": "vue",
"version": "5.0.0"
},
{
"description": "Profile for Web applications",
"features": [
{
"defaultFeature": false,
"description": "Adds support for Markup Views to the project",
"name": "markup-views",
"required": false
},
{
"defaultFeature": false,
"description": "Adds Asset Pipeline to a Grails project",
"name": "asset-pipeline",
"required": true
},
{
"defaultFeature": false,
"description": "Adds RxGORM for MongoDB to the project",
"name": "rx-m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for JSON Views to the project",
"name": "json-views",
"required": false
},
{
"defaultFeature": true,
"description": "Adds GORM for Hibernate 5 to the project",
"name": "hibernate5",
"required": false
},
{
"defaultFeature": false,
"description": "Adds LESS Transpiler Asset Pipeline to a Grails project",
"name": "less-asset-pipeline",
"required": false
},
{
"defaultFeature": false,
"description": "Adds support for GSP to the project",
"name": "gsp",
"required": true
},
{
"defaultFeature": false,
"description": "Adds GORM for MongoDB to the project",
"name": "mongodb",
"required": false
},
{
"defaultFeature": false,
"description": "Adds GORM for Neo4j to the project",
"name": "neo4j",
"required": false
},
{
"defaultFeature": true,
"description": "Adds Geb 2, WebDriver 3.x and Webdriver binaries Gradle Plugin dependencies to run functional tests.",
"name": "geb2",
"required": false
},
{
"defaultFeature": true,
"description": "Adds support for the Grails EventBus abstraction",
"name": "events",
"required": false
}
],
"name": "web",
"version": "5.0.4"
}
]
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ment